#8f1790 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#8f1790 is composed of 56.1% red, 9% green and 56.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0.7% cyan, 84% magenta, 0% yellow and 43.5% black. It has a hue angle of 299.5 degrees, a saturation of 72.5% and a lightness of 32.7%. #8f1790 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2eff with #1f0021. Closest websafe color is: #990099.

#8f1790 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#8f1790 has RGB values of R:143, G:23, B:144 and CMYK values of C:0.01, M:0.84, Y:0,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 9377680.

Shades and Tints of #8f1790
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090109 is the darkest color, while #fef7f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#8f1790
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#565156 is the less saturated color, while #a204a3 is the most saturated one.
